Hmm, I am far from an expert 1v1 player but it appears to me that your biggest mistake is that you were taking poor engagements that you didn't need to fight. Pushing into his base at 11 minutes was a mistake and a bad engagement but more importantly fighting his army in your own base at 11:40 was completely unnecessary, he has no cav and no ability to raid you so your vils working away from your tc are (relatively) safe until he does train his own cav. You also have/had a few hussars so you would be able to continue to raid. Basically what stood out to me the most was the sloppy defensive play at 11:40 and on, you do not need to fight him with your army, you can constantly whittle away at his army by shooting him while he sieges, using TC fire effectively, and using your defenders advantage to pop minutemen or other military units at the right time to catch his army, especially if he has to deal with raids and might not be paying attention. What I'm trying to say mostly is that you had lots of effective options while on the defence near the end of the game and didn't use any of them.

He is playing this mirror correctly. France mirror is only age 2 muskets and some crossbows. Maybe a few hussar if you want to get raid control
